SSD(固态硬盘)的寿命问题是用户使用全闪存存储时关注焦点。如何让用户放心使用全闪存存储,保障存储系统不会因为SSD寿命耗尽而出现问题,是全闪存存储厂商面临的挑战。浪潮通过优化智能全闪G2-F的软件栈,实现了SSD介质的磨损均衡,可以在SSD介质5-10年的全生命周期内,为数据提供安全保障,在新数据时代推动存储闪存化。
浪潮智能全闪存储G2-F系统是浪潮历经五年预研、两年开发的产品,最高性能可达260万IOPS,延迟仅为0.5ms,写放大小于1,并提供混合云分层、在线数据压缩、双活等特性,帮助企业应用数据价值最大化,是数字化转型过程中企业数据中心存储平台的理想选择。浪潮G2-F通过多项减少写放大的算法优化可以减少SSD数据写入量,从源头上提高SSD的使用寿命。减少写入只是保障可靠性的一个方面,对于各种原因导致的部分SSD出现坏块,还需要及时的检测、预测和处理。浪潮G2-F提供6大招数有效保障SSD数据可靠性。
浪潮智能全闪G2-F
招数1:T10 DIF 防止静默数据损坏
出了问题首先要能检测到,这就是防止静默数据损坏。未被检测到的静默数据损坏会导致业务系统的严重后果。
T10 DIF(Data Integrity Field,数据完整性域)是用户数据的一种端到端的保护机制,写入数据的时候在数据块末尾加入PI(Protection Information,保护信息)字段,存放数据的校验信息。当存储端接收到带有PI的数据之后,会将PI信息保存起来,这样在读取的时候会重新计算,使得掉电、硬重启、卷重启、链路丢失等都不会导致PI数据的丢失。浪潮智能全闪G2-F全系列通过支持T10 DIF检测,杜绝了静默数据损坏。
招数2:SSD寿命预测提供事先警告
既然SSD寿命有限,SSD什么时候临近寿命终点、什么时候需要更换,就成为用户和存储系统管理员最关心的事情。全闪存存储需要在SSD临近寿命极限时对用户进行预警,给用户预留更换乃至采购替代品的时间。同时,如果用户的业务模型、业务流量和初始设计时发生了巨大变化,存储系统也需要给出预警信息,让用户采取措施调整业务模型或者数据布局,将大流量的数据写入业务迁移到其他存储上。这些必要的功能在浪潮智能全闪G2-F系列产品上进行了全面配备。
其一,监测寿命衰减速度。浪潮智能全闪G2-F定时检查SSD使用寿命百分比,寿命衰减速度过快时会上报并告警,提醒用户SSD盘异常,建议更换或者改变业务模型。
其二,实时监测使用寿命。当SSD盘使用寿命达到97%,系统会建议用户更换SSD盘;达到99%,会警告用户及时更换SSD盘。
其三,智能剩余生命周期预测。浪潮智能全闪G2-F会根据用户业务历史流量及模型,对SSD可使用时间进行预测,并根据用户业务模型的变化,实时调整预测周期。当预测到SSD剩余寿命大概为6个月时,会产生告警,提醒用户关注SSD寿命。
招数3:RAID寿命预测与自动更换
当RAID(磁盘阵列)成员盘的寿命临近极限时,系统会发出告警,使用CLI命令或GUI界面,检查每个成员盘的“更换日期”字段,来确定需要更换的成员盘。如果RAID个别成员盘临近寿命极限,只需更换个别成员盘,利用RAID冗余数据重建,更换盘后,RAID自动重建该成员盘。
当RAID多个成员盘寿命临近时,系统自动更换RAID Group。浪潮智能全闪G2-F可以利用数据迁移功能自动将该RAID中的数据在线迁移出来,方法是直接删除该RAID——数据迁移功能会先将该RAID上的数据迁移到存储池的其他RAID上,然后再删除。如果存储池其他RAID上没有足够的空间,删除会失败,需要先向存储池添加新RAID后再删除。
招数4:健康检查防患未然
浪潮智能全闪G2-F支持自动风扇调速、SSD自动降速等功能,从而使SSD保持在恒定的温度下运行。温度调整软件提供温度检测功能,当温度过高时提高风扇转速,超过阈值温度时,则上报、告警,并降低IO速率。同时,浪潮智能全闪G2-F还会监测SSD的擦写次数、擦写错误次数、SMART信息、SSD性能统计、降级状态DWPD、TBW等参数,检测健康状态并作为寿命预测的依据。
招数5:坏块扫描、坏块标记主动进行
相对于HDD,SSD的整盘失效概率很低,但是发生坏块的概率还是较高的。除了被动的故障检测外,浪潮智能全闪G2-F还支持主动的故障检测,以提早发现坏块。 RAID后台程序定时对SSD做扫描工作,如果发现SSD出现medium error(介质错误),则会自动通过rewrite(重写)的方式修复。对于空闲盘、热备盘,使用SCSI verify命令检查LBA,即检查逻辑区块地址是否可读,不可读时通过写0修复,从而有效避免候选盘和热备盘由于长期没有读写而可能存在的潜在坏块,热备盘、候选盘巡检可通过定义时间周期性地完成一次全盘检测。
招数6:闪存分层实现数据流动和精细化管理
SSD根据应用场景的不同,可以分为RI(读取密集型)和WI(写入密集型)类型。 RI SSD价格便宜,写寿命低;WI SSD价格昂贵,但是可以支撑更多的数据写入。浪潮智能全闪G2-F通过提供闪存分层功能将二者结合起来,在有效降低用户使用成本的同时,保障了数据的可靠性。
浪潮智能全闪G2-F还提供比SSD具有更好性能和使用寿命3D XPoint 存储,用于热点高密数据存储。此外,冷数据、冰数据还可以推送到云端存储,因而具有更低成本。
浪潮智能全闪G2-F通过上述1+2+1的四层分层,将不同热度的数据进行精细化存储。随着时间变化,数据热度逐渐减弱,浪潮智能全闪G2-F基于自动迁移策略,可以让数据根据自身热度在不同存储层之间自由流动。
浪潮智能全闪G2-F的闪存分层技术针对全闪重新设计,采用ADR(auto data reallocate,自动数据重新分配)算法,充分考虑用户IO的读写频度和存储介质的使用寿命,在同一个层级自动进行磨损均衡,实现了数据在全闪存存储内全生命周期的流动和管理。
目前,浪潮智能全闪G2-F包含五款智能全闪产品,分别是入门级AS2600G2-F、中端AS5300G2-F、AS5500G2-F和中高端AS5600G2-F、AS5800G2-F,供企业根据应用模式和数据量级灵活选用。
浪潮智能全闪G2-F系列产品
举报/反馈